This ad popped up offering a free watch for taking a survey. All I had to do was pay the shipping. Ad said the watch was the one pictured. The watch sent to me was about an cheap looking $5-8 dollar watch. Then to add insult to injury they debited my account for $88.89. The recording said to go online to contact them and I did. Emailed them twice with no response. I called again and they said they would email me instructions but they never emailed anything. This is a total rip off and fraudulent advertising. I am a senior on a fixed income and they are rip offs. Deceptive advertising, not sending the right watch, just a really bad company. These sites that let them advertise should be warned.
